Methadone is a prescription medication which similar to heroin is a full opioid agonist, meaning the same neural receptors are triggered when someone uses methadone. But unlike heroin, methadone is regulated and used in programs to help opiate addicted individuals so that they don't feel they need to get involved in illicit drug use activities, won't experience intense cravings, and won't feel the symptoms of withdrawal. So rather than quitting cold turkey, clinics which treat methadone clients only are authorized to dispense methadone to these individuals daily. This method of treatment is known as methadone maintenance.

Programs which treat methadone clients only are not commonly geared to offer a wide range of comprehensive rehabilitation services beyond daily dosing, although some may offer individual and group therapy and counseling. Methadone use does have side effects, potentials for overdose and serious drug interactions due to the fact that it is a full opioid agonist similar to heroin. For this reason, it is also a drug that is abused and misused by opiate addicts.
